Shade Psychology in Interior Paint



When picking shades for interior paint, recognizing shade psychology is vital. Shades have the power to affect state of mind, understanding, and even habits within an area.

For instance, warm tones like reds and yellows can produce a comfy and inviting ambience in living areas, while great blues and eco-friendlies promote a sense of calmness in rooms or workplaces.



It's important to think about the feature of the room you're repainting. For an efficient office, select tones of blue to enhance focus and focus. On painting contractors residential , vivid hues like oranges or yellows can promote creative thinking in a studio or game room.

Furthermore, the size and illumination of an area play an important duty in shade choice. Darker colors can make a room feel smaller, while lighter tones can produce an impression of room. Natural light matches lighter shades well, while fabricated lights can improve the richness of deeper tones.

Important Tools and Products



Comprehending shade psychology is just the beginning factor when it comes to indoor paint. Just as important are the essential tools and products you'll require to perform your vision. Beginning with high quality paint brushes in different dimensions to take on various areas successfully. Invest in a great roller and tray for smooth and even coverage on larger surface areas. Painter's tape is vital for producing clean lines and protecting trim and borders. Don't fail to remember ground cloth to secure floorings and furniture from unexpected drips and spills.

Along with brushes and rollers, having a strong ladder is crucial for reaching high wall surfaces and ceilings. A paint can opener will save you time and disappointment when opening paint cans. Keep a moist fabric or paper towels useful for quick clean-ups and fixing mistakes.

Finally, think about using a paint sprayer for bigger tasks to quicken the process and attain an expert coating. With these necessary tools and products in your arsenal, you'll be well-equipped to take on any type of indoor paint job with self-confidence.
